About Scott Arthur
Scott Arthur is a scholar working on Environmental Engineering, Civil and Structural Engineering, Global and Planetary Change, Water Science and Technology and Building and Construction, having authored 86 papers that have together received 2.5k ind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Urban Stormwater Management Solutions (48 papers), Flood Risk Assessment and Management (15 papers), Water Systems and Optimization (15 papers), Hydrology and Watershed Management Studies (13 papers), Hydraulic flow and structures (10 papers), Hydrology and Sediment Transport Processes (9 papers), Underground infrastructure and sustainability (9 papers) and Soil erosion and sediment transport (8 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Environmental Engineering (1.7k citations), Global and Planetary Change (1.3k citations), Water Science and Technology (478 citations), Health, Toxicology and Mutagenesis (336 citations) and Civil and Structural Engineering (439 citations). Scott Arthur has collaborated with scholars based in United Kingdom, Australia and Japan. Frequent co-authors include Richard Ashley, David Butler, Tim D. Fletcher, William F. Hunt, Gilles Rivard, William D. Shuster, Maria Viklander, Peter Steen Mikkelsen, Sam Trowsdale and Jean-Luc Bertrand-Krajewski. Their work appears in journals such as Water Science & Technology, Building and Environment, Building Services Engineering Research and Technology, Water and Urban Water Journal.
